The Enlightenment is the period in the history of western thought and culture that characterized by dramatic revolutions in society, politics, science and philosophy. For many Americans, the main appeal of the Enlightenment was its focus on searching for useful and practical knowledge but what’s best summarizes the basic philosophy of the Enlightenment is that the reason could help humans achieve perfections in this world.
